<p>Appearance : Flaked flakes</p>
<p>Chemical Name: Calcium dichloride, Calcium Chloride</p>
<p>Chemical Formula: CaCl2</p>
<p>Packaging Type: 25 Kg. in sacks</p>

<p>Calcium chloride exhibits a very high enthalpy change, which is indicated by a significant temperature rise with dissolution of the anhydrous salt in water. This property forms the basis of its largest-scale application.</p>
<p>Molten calcium chloride can be electrolyzed to give calcium metal and chlorine gas.</p>

<p>Usage areas</p>
<p>As a dust catcher in constructions as it is desiccant.<br />
As an additive in the plastics industry<br />
As an additive in fire dusts<br />
Melting the ice on the roads (does not harm the environment like normal salt)<br />
Concrete/Cement: It dries the concrete quickly, especially in cold weather, and provides durability and strength to the concrete.<br />
In treatment: In reducing the high fluorine level in drinking water. Also, in the treatment of waste water from industrial facilities such as oil refineries and aluminum factories.<br />
Oil Exploration/Drilling: It is used extensively.<br />
In sports drinks<br />
Canned food (especially pickles)<br />
In some chocolate products<br />
In milk, cheese (as a calcium supplement)<br />
In brewing (as enzyme)<br />
In freezing: As a freezer<br />
In Animal Feed: In dairy cattle, reducing milk fever and preventing disease<br />
Giving calcium to plants<br />
In reducing the sodium level in the soil<br />
Extending the shelf life of fruits and vegetables at harvest time</p>
